Ferran Torres predicts difficult tie against FC Krasnodar
Following Friday's training session for the Valencia CF squad, Ferran Torresspoke to VCF MEDIA Radio to give his reaction to the UEFA Europa League draw, which saw the side drawn against FC Krasnodar.
"They are opponents who are going to make things difficult for us," said the teenager. "We're facing the tie as if it were a final, and we have to go for the victory to try to get through to the next round."
"In the end, the circumstances are what they are. We played away to Celtic first before a second leg at Mestalla, and this time we play at home first, but we're going to approach the tie in the same way.
"We're going to attempt to kill off the tie at home in front of our fans, but it isn't going to be easy," Torres warned.
The young talent also previewed Sunday's midday LaLiga game against CD Leganés.
"It will be a very intense game. We're only thinking about the match at Butarque now, and we want the three points. We are Valencia CF and we shouldn't be depending on results for other teams to climb up the table and get nearer to the European spots for next season."
